The largest power outage in
the history of the country. See the monitor screen from Genscape’s which was monitoring the power
output from electrical plants throughout the country, The red rings in the
northeast indicate that the plants are down. If you noticed our schedule we
were scheduled to send out a Newsletter today, how opportune! We were
saying that the power grid isn’t as strong as the power utilities have led us
to believe and they are still suffering from some of the problems reported in
the book “Brittle Power” by
Amory and Hunter Lovins. The utilities
have run simulations of more than single failures and everything worked but
real life is quite different. People are suffering and some are dying over
problems with electric and from defending our oil supplies. Many families have been affected by the need
for oil for our economy and the centralized production of power. Over 1400 power plants are over 25 years old
and need special permits to operate while producing pollution. The case for renewable distributed energy
makes a case for itself. As we have
found large corrupted power companies that have ruin millions of families from
loosing jobs or from investments going sour and thus we need a better approach. We need a plan for clean distributed energy
generation from thousands of sites along the grid. While this proves that the approach to the current interlocking
power grid needs to have people rethink how to make it work. Many believed the utilities when they
simulated grid problems and said that the system worked. Well now we know better. We need more
controls and smaller grids and better flow protection. We need less big companies and more smaller
independent producers that want to make it work for their careers and because
their family security depends on their contribution. Making Energy Farms a career will provide thousands of jobs for
people and families and will help us become energy independent.

Imagine what would happen to the Power Generation Industry if it were to be attacked like the tobacco, firearms. Tires and fast food industries. It certainly has had and is having a negative effect more widespread than tobacco and it is worse than the food industry which is giving us a wider beltline. What happens when the lawyers start to sue over the health effects of fossil fuels on the human species? Science has proven that we have been polluting water, air, oceans, plants and now ourselves by using fossil fuels to supply our electric. The Renewable Energy field would be forced to grow at a rate that would be unbelievable even when compared to the computer era.
Humans certainly need electric, we have been given the tools to produce global electric using renewable resources but have not given it the attention that it deserves. Meanwhile every power outage makes us more determine to become independent. People rush out to buy generators, if they can afford them, to ensure that the convenience of electric and the safety is always available to them.
